Output 51d18b1d0f6dd9f26a3d58f80cfe8d5c3c380bfda6a8f49fbe2e8aba3b94e9ee:27

value
10074
script pubkey
OP_HASH160 OP_PUSHBYTES_20 208deaf68d262967b0c849041129a8bfbdd3d6cf OP_EQUAL
address
34f9ZJgT4tCEBgi3i2ChBuWcj6ST6wFPR1
transaction
51d18b1d0f6dd9f26a3d58f80cfe8d5c3c380bfda6a8f49fbe2e8aba3b94e9ee
spent
true